        When I try to export a virtual machine using the Hyper-V Manager I get a popup erro telling me:

    "An error occured while attempting to export the virtual machine"
    "'machinename' Failed to export"
    "'machinename' Failed to export. ( Virtual machine ID ..........................)

        I noticed that it also happens the same if I only try to export the configuration.

    Two rules for exporting -
    The VM must be off (or you must be exporting a snapshot that is not the current running "now")
    You must export to local storage (not a mappend drive, not a network location in any way)

    Are you following these two rules and still getting the error?
